    Malcolm
    Got a call today, Christmas Eve, from a man in what sounded like a noisy call centre.
    He said he was from "the UK Claims and Finance Department. I asked him what company
    he represented, he repeated the UK Claims and Finance Department. I said that all companies
    had departments,so who do you work for? He said that this was a company.

    He asked my name, or rather told me my name and address and wanted my date of birth.
    When I told him that even my bank does not call me without some form of security code,
    he said he wanted to send me a cheque and it was to do with the High Court.

    He then asked me my phone number. I replied that as he had phoned me he already had it.
    When I refused to give him it, he said that he had to ask me , as it was on his card of questions
    to ask clients. I replied that I could not be a client of any company that I had not had previous
    dealings with and so the call was terminated.
    This is an obvious scam, simply seeking information from people under the guise of being
    an aid to help unsuspecting folk.

    Chris
    | 1 reply
    I have also had the same call from the same number 02256800256 asking me to confirm details, male Indian accent, he already confirmed my name, house number, post code and my phone number, he even new who I banked with. He then continued to tell me how the card is split into 4 number sequences each identifying certain characteristics / details of me, IE postcode, address & bank.

    He then proceeded to ask me for the long card number, followed by expiry date, finally cvt number on the back of the card. At this point I knew this was not correct as he stated that he could send a cheque out to me, STRANGE!!!!

    He then passed me to his supervisor who threatened me that as I have not complied my card would be cancelled & my account debited £100 for non compliance.

    If you are in any doubt DO NOT SUPPLY ANY CARD DETAILS AT ALL, To be safe also report to your bank & cancel your card .
